Package Details: embree-bvh_build-git 7289.1b82e5526-3

Git Clone URL: (read-only)
Package Base: embree-bvh_build-git
Description: Custom version of Embree exposing BVH builder for use with luxrays
Upstream URL:
Licenses: Apache
Submitter: stativ
Maintainer: stativ
Last Packager: stativ
Votes: 1
Popularity: 0.000000
First Submitted: 2016-11-27 13:30
Last Updated: 2018-04-17 19:51

Latest Comments

antoine163 commented on 2019-02-09 15:59

Sorry, I was wrong line. This is build after replace line 116 by "return (const vboolf4)_mm_shuffle_epi32(a, _MM_SHUFFLE(i3, i2, i1, i0)); of vboolf4_sse2.h file.

antoine163 commented on 2019-02-09 15:50

What is a cast to apply ? Thank you.

DarkShadow44 commented on 2019-01-12 04:18

Currently has a compile failure:

/dev/shm/ramdisk/embree-bvh_build-git/src/embree/kernels/xeon/bvh/../../common/../../common/simd/vboolf4_sse2.h:116:29: error: could not convert ‘_mm_shuffle_epi32(a, ((((i3 << 6) | (i2 << 4)) | (i1 << 2)) | i0))’ from ‘__m128i’ {aka ‘__vector(2) long long int’} to ‘const vboolf4’ {aka ‘const embree::vboolf<4>’}
     return _mm_shuffle_epi32(a, _MM_SHUFFLE(i3, i2, i1, i0));

Adding a cast makes it compile.

bartus commented on 2017-10-03 15:01


I make a small patch that allows me to have two versions of Embree alongside.



Would like to patch luxrays/luxrender but need you to apply this to embree-bvh_build first.

//Sory, I rushed a bit previously without double checking. In the process, I learned about /soname/ so win-win for me ;)